Nigeria: Police Cannot Stop Armed Robbery - Onovo

10 March 2010

The Nigeria police force cannot curb the rising cases of armed robbery in the country because officers and men of the force lack the basic training and necessary equipment to tackle the menace, Inspector General of Police Ogbonna Onovo has said.

Speaking when he appeared before the Senate Ad-Hoc Committee investigating the failure of the Nigeria police to protect the lives and property of Nigerians at the National Assembly yesterday, Onovo said his men face an enemy that possesses sophisticated weapons.
